“The colors of my paintings still willingly steal the light today.”

The French artist Aldéhy began his career as a painter in 1975 in the South Pacific (Vanuatu). Returning from the Amazon after spending 5 years in an isolated village in the N'Djouka country from 2013 to 2018, he set up his studio in Soustons in the Landes.

Most often Aldehy uses acrylic, but sometimes uses oil and pencil. Singularly, he does not allow himself to be locked into a single model of expression, to be convinced of this it is enough to return to the abstract works of the 80s.
